Does PayPal show your name to the recipient?

You will see the name of the payment sender on the activity of the payment recipient’s PayPal account when you send or receive a payment. As a result, PayPal cannot provide a false name to its customers. In addition, PayPal requires all customers to provide their correct details when signing up.

What information can the sender see on PayPal?

When someone sends you money, what info can they see? You can see the Sender’s PayPal email address, their name, and optional note.

Does PayPal friends and family show address?

No, its only provided if you send via the send money > goods option. Also if you sent it as a friends / family payment then, “gift” or “personal” payments are intended as transfer of funds from family or friends to one another.

Does PayPal me show your address?

Thank you for contacting the PayPal Community Forum. PayPal.me is a unique link where your friends and family can send you money. The recipient doesn’t have to know your personal information including your email address, just send your PayPal.me link requesting the funds.
